Bahuwara
Bahuwara is a village located in Chewara subdivision of Sheikhpura district in Bihar, India. It is situated 3.5km away from sub-district headquarter Chewara (tehsildar office) and 14km away from district headquarter Sheikhpura. As per 2009 stats, Chewara is the gram panchayat of Bahuwara village.

About Bahuwara
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Bahuwara is 244050. The village spans a total geographical area of 401 hectares. Sheikhpura is nearest town to Bahuwara village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 14km away.

Population of Bahuwara
Below is a concise population overview of Bahuwara as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 2,412 | 1,252 | 1,160 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 460 | 259 | 201 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 355 | 174 | 181 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| 2 | 2 | N/A |
Literate Population | 923 | 564 | 359 |
Illiterate Population | 1,489 | 688 | 801 |
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Bahuwara village:
- The total population of Bahuwara village is around 2,412, including approximately 1,252 males and 1,160 females, with a sex ratio of 926 females per 1,000 males.
- There are about 460 children aged 0–6 years in Bahuwara village, reflecting the young population in the village.
- Bahuwara village has 355 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 2 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
- The literacy rate of Bahuwara village is about 38.27%, with male literacy at 45.05% and female literacy at 30.95%.
- There are around 372 households in Bahuwara village.
Connectivity of Bahuwara
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Bahuwara. As per the 2011 stats, Bahuwara had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within 10+ km distance |
